ShortBio
Dr. Pablo de Agustín (male), PhD. in Mechanical Engineering (Universidad Carlos III de Madrid, 2015), MSc in Applied Physics (Universidad Complutense de Madrid, 2010) and bachelors’ degree in Physics (Universidad del País Vasco, 2007). Senior researcher at TECNALIA’s Energy, Climate and Urban Transition Unit since 2016, focused on energy efficiency and renewable energies integration in the built enviroment, demand response on buildings and sustainable energy transition from building to city scale for urban transformation.
Previously, he worked on Spanish National Geographic Institute (2008-2011) and the Eduardo Torroja Institute for Construction Science (IETcc-CSIC, 2011-2015) carrying out research projects on solar energy supply on isolated scientific facilities, solar cooling and heating prototypes, renewable energies integration in buildings and emissions reductions. He was also visiting scholar at the Solar Energy Lab of the University of Winsconsin-Madinson on 2013.
His professional background includes simulation and experimental works focused, mainly, on energy efficiency, in-building demand response, data analytics from IoT sensors and smart-meters, buildings as energy storage systems, monitoring and performance assessment of conventional and innovative (trigeneration and self-consumption solar heating and cooling systems, both thermal and photovoltaics) HVAC systems in buildings, and energy transition planning at district and urban level. His expertise includes EU funded RTD projects on energy retrofitting of buildings (FP7 BRICKER; H2020 BERTIM) and advanced building physics and DR modelling (H2020 MOEEBIUS, H2020 HOLISDER), end-users engagement on energy transition (H drOp) and technology-based consultant work in energy baseline definition, benchmarking and public authorities' energy transition planning projects (Integrated Energy Intensity Mapping of Dubai, Bilbao City Council's Energy Action Plan, Durango’s Energy and Climate Plan). Last years he has been focusing his research into demand side management on buildings and districts, local energy communities, decision makers empowerment and GIS tools, and sustaible urban regeneration. He is fluent in both English and Spanish, using them in his professional day-to-day activities. He also speaks Italian and Basque, languages applied in particular projects too.
